Mom's Banana Bread

Soft, moist, and brimming with the nostalgic aroma of home baking, "Mom’s Banana Bread" is the ultimate comfort food. This timeless recipe uses overripe bananas to deliver natural sweetness and incredible flavor, paired perfectly with rich unsalted butter and a hint of vanilla. With just 15 minutes of prep time, this easy banana bread is perfect for beginners and seasoned bakers alike. Customize it with optional chopped walnuts for a delicious crunch, or keep it classic. Baked to golden perfection, this loaf is ideal for breakfast, a mid-day snack, or dessert. Simple ingredients, a single loaf pan, and an hour of baking yield eight slices of pure homemade goodness. Whether you enjoy it warm out of the oven or toasted with butter, this banana bread is the epitome of cozy and delicious. Perfect for using up ripe bananas, it’s a family favorite you’ll want to make again and again.

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:60 mins
Total Time:75 mins
Servings: 8

Ingredients

  • 3 large Overripe bananas
  • 0.5 cup Unsalted butter
  • 0.75 cup Granulated sugar
  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• 2 cups All-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Baking soda
  • 0.25 teaspoon Salt
  • 2 tablespoons Milk
  • 0.5 cup Chopped walnuts (optional)

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per.

Step 2

Peel the bananas and mash them thoroughly in a large mixing bowl until mostly smooth.

Step 3

Melt the butter in a microwave-safe bowl or on the stovetop, and add it to the mashed bananas. Stir to combine.

Step 4

Add the granulated s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ract to the banana mixture. Whisk until smooth and well combined.

Step 5

In a separate medium bowl, sift together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.

Step 6

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et banana mixture, stirring g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.

Step 7

Stir in the milk to loosen the batter slightly. If you're adding walnuts, gently fold them in now.

Step 8

Pour the batter evenly into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top with a spatula.

Step 9

Bake in the preheated oven for 55-60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the bread comes out clean.

Step 10

Remove the banana bread from the oven and let it cool in the pan on a wire rack for about 10 minutes.

Step 11

Carefully remove the bread from the pan and let it cool completely on the wire rack before slicing and serving.
